Prep Time:20 mins
Cook Time:30 mins
Total Time:50 mins
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 500 grams boneless, skinless chicken breast
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 medium onion, finely chopped
  • 3 tablespoons low sodium soy sauce
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per, freshly ground
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• 6 leaves banana leaves, cleaned and cut into 12x12 inch squares
  • 3 cups cooked white rice
  • 1 thumb-sized piece ginger, sliced
  • 2 tablespoons green onion,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ice

Directions

Step 1

Begin by slicing the boneless, skinless chicken breast into small, thin strips.

Step 2

In a large skillet over medium heat, add the vegetable oil and sauté the minced garlic until golden brown.

Step 3

Add the finely chopped onion and sliced ginger to the skillet and continue to cook until the onion is translucent, about 3 minutes.

Step 4

Stir in the chicken strips, cooking until they are no longer pink, approximately 5 minutes.

Step 5

Add the low sodium soy sauce, brown sugar, and freshly ground black pepper to the chicken mixture. Stir well to ensure the chicken is thoroughly coated.

Step 6

Cook the chicken mixture for another 5-7 minutes, or until the flavors are well combined and the sauce has thickened slightly.

Step 7

Stir in the chopped green onion and remove the pan from heat.

Step 8

To assemble the pastil, lay a banana leaf square flat and place half a cup of cooked white rice at the center.

Step 9

Add a generous spoonful of the chicken mixture on top of the rice, then sprinkle with a few drops of lemon juice.

Step 10

Fold the sides of the banana leaf over the filling, then fold the top and bottom edges to create a secure parcel. If necessary, use a small piece of string to tie the bundle and keep it intact.

Step 11

Repeat the wrapping process with the remaining rice and chicken mixture.

Step 12

Once all the pastil parcels are wrapped, steam them over medium heat for about 10-15 minutes to allow the flavors to meld and for the banana leaves to impart their aroma.

Step 13

Serve hot and enjoy your low sodium chicken pastil!
